Search results
Results From The WOW.Com Content Network
Set-builder notation can be used to describe a set that is defined by a predicate, that is, a logical formula that evaluates to true for an element of the set, and false otherwise. [2] In this form, set-builder notation has three parts: a variable, a colon or vertical bar separator, and a predicate. Thus there is a variable on the left of the ...
Here, the list [0..] represents , x^2>3 represents the predicate, and 2*x represents the output expression.. List comprehensions give results in a defined order (unlike the members of sets); and list comprehensions may generate the members of a list in order, rather than produce the entirety of the list thus allowing, for example, the previous Haskell definition of the members of an infinite list.
An unpublished computational program written in Pascal called Abra inspired this open-source software. Abra was originally designed for physicists to compute problems present in quantum mechanics. Kespers Peeters then decided to write a similar program in C computing language rather than Pascal, which he renamed Cadabra. However, Cadabra has ...
SymPy includes features ranging from basic symbolic arithmetic to calculus, algebra, discrete mathematics, and quantum physics. It is capable of formatting the result of the computations as LaTeX code. [4] [5] SymPy is free software and is licensed under the 3-clause BSD. The lead developers are Ondřej Čertík and Aaron Meurer.
Set-builder notation makes use of predicates to define sets. In autoepistemic logic , which rejects the law of excluded middle, predicates may be true, false, or simply unknown . In particular, a given collection of facts may be insufficient to determine the truth or falsehood of a predicate.
An important special case is when the index set is , the natural numbers: this Cartesian product is the set of all infinite sequences with the i-th term in its corresponding set X i. For example, each element of ∏ n = 1 ∞ R = R × R × ⋯ {\displaystyle \prod _{n=1}^{\infty }\mathbb {R} =\mathbb {R} \times \mathbb {R} \times \cdots } can ...
SageMath is a large mathematical software application which integrates the work of nearly 100 free software projects and supports linear algebra, combinatorics, numerical mathematics, calculus, and more. [16] SciPy, [17] [18] [19] a large BSD-licensed library of scientific tools. De facto standard for scientific computations in Python.
Set-builder notation: denotes the set whose elements are listed between the braces, separated by commas. Set-builder notation : if P ( x ) {\displaystyle P(x)} is a predicate depending on a variable x , then both { x : P ( x ) } {\displaystyle \{x:P(x)\}} and { x ∣ P ( x ) } {\displaystyle \{x\mid P(x)\}} denote the set formed by the values ...